E-COM-NET
首页
在线工具
Layui镜像站
SUI文档
联系我们
推荐频道
Java
PHP
C++
C
C#
Python
Ruby
go语言
Scala
Servlet
Vue
MySQL
NoSQL
Redis
CSS
Oracle
SQL Server
DB2
HBase
Http
HTML5
Spring
Ajax
Jquery
JavaScript
Json
XML
NodeJs
mybatis
Hibernate
算法
设计模式
shell
数据结构
大数据
JS
消息中间件
正则表达式
Tomcat
SQL
Nginx
Shiro
Maven
Linux
merge-sort
剑指offer-36:数组中的逆序对
参考:1、https://www.geeksforgeeks.org/
merge-sort
/2、《剑指Offer:名企面试官精讲典型编程题》题目描述在数组中的两个数字,如果前面一个数字大于后面的数字,则这两个数字组成一个逆序对
努力学习的宵夜
·
2019-12-15 19:00
常见排序算法(5)--归并排序(递归版)
基本思想归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解,而治(
Jack_deng
·
2019-12-12 06:08
20182314《程序设计与设计结构》 第八周学习总结
并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
20182314鞠明翰
·
2019-11-04 22:00
20182314《程序设计与设计结构》 第七周学习总结
并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
20182314鞠明翰
·
2019-11-04 22:00
排序算法 归并排序(普通归并排序、自然归并排序)
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
@一头雾水@
·
2019-10-19 14:16
算法
每天一排序:归并排序
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
安静读书
·
2019-10-12 10:56
排序算法
MapReduce中的排序之 -- 归并排序
排序是大数据的核心精华.快排和归并排序更是MapReduce中的精华部分.以下是归并排序部分.一、百度百科:归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er
MichaelZhu
·
2019-10-03 23:03
Hive
基础知识
排序算法 归并排序详解
基本思想归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解,而治(
Transkai
·
2019-08-30 13:00
归并排序——C语言
归并排序归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解
蓝海人
·
2019-08-01 17:00
Pyhton 描述 归并排序算法详解 时间复杂度,空间复杂度分析
算法描述分析:归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
清风等待KT
·
2019-07-25 11:10
python
算法
python
归并排序
算法
详解
归并排序存档【转】
归并算法(
MERGE-SORT
)(设按升序排列)1、分冶法---分冶思想的介绍将原始问题分解为几个规模较小但类似于原问题容易解决的子问题,递归地求解这些子问题,然后再合并子问题的解来建立原始问题的解。
编程小火鸡
·
2019-07-08 09:32
【Java】排序方法--归并排序
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
Jock.Liu
·
2019-06-12 22:35
Java札记
排序算法(五)归并排序
排序算法(五)归并排序1.算法思路 归并排序(
Merge-Sort
)是一种基于二叉堆及分而治之思想的排序算法。
ChooAcc
·
2019-05-22 02:13
数据结构-归并排序
1,归并排序1.1,归并排序思想归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解
理科男同学
·
2018-10-19 14:07
数据结构
算法
归并排序求逆序对
归并排序归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。将已有序的子序列合并
happyaaakkk
·
2018-08-12 20:14
ACM_分治
递归
归并排序算法、时间复杂度和稳定性
归并排序算法原理归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
Lebron_Chen
·
2018-08-07 19:15
算法
Java数据结构和算法-归并排序
归并排序:归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解,而治
投在断头台
·
2018-08-05 18:21
Java数据结构和算法-归并排序
归并排序:归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解,而治
投在断头台
·
2018-08-05 18:21
归并排序(分治法)
图解排序算法(四)之归并排序基本思想归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(d
doubleguy
·
2018-08-03 17:30
分治与归并
数据结构
归并排序原理讲解及C++实现
算法原理讲解:归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解,
Mikchy
·
2018-07-26 15:43
算法学习及算法实现
排序算法之归并排序
基本思想归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解,而治(
猪逻辑公园
·
2018-06-19 11:54
归并排序
数据结构算法
排序算法之归并排序和外部排序
文章目录一、归并排序1、算法描述2、算法图解(1)合并相邻有序子序列(2)整体过程3、算法demo4、算法总结二、外部排序1、算法描述2、算法图解3、算法demo一、归并排序 归并排序(
MERGE-SORT
lx青萍之末
·
2018-06-11 09:12
经典算法及分析
Java快速排序和归并排序区别和实现
归并排序(
MERGE-SORT
)是建立在归并操作上的一
Jet_Green
·
2018-06-05 14:52
Java
数据结构
排序
归并排序就这么简单
归并排序的介绍来源百度百科:归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。将已有序
Java3y
·
2018-03-23 17:00
PHP排序算法系列之归并排序详解
归并排序归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
�「�了忧伤
·
2018-01-04 11:47
排序算法——归并排序
算法描述把一个比较大的问题分割成两个比较小的问题求解重复步骤1直至问题已可直接求解,如要排序的元素只有一个,即已是排序结果把两个已排好序的小问题的解合并成一个较大的问题解重复步骤3直至达到原问题的解2.伪代码
MERGE-SORT
likly
·
2017-09-19 14:50
【数据结构】中归并排序的实现
概念:归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
筱肖
·
2017-08-06 18:43
数据结构
lintcode 整数排序 II | 归并排序(Java)
归并排序1.归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
C_calary
·
2017-07-07 11:47
java
算法
C++实现的归并排序算法详解
分享给大家供大家参考,具体如下:归并排序归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法。该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
难免有错_
·
2017-05-11 08:21
Java实现归并排序
Java实现归并排序归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
Coder_py
·
2017-05-01 14:22
算法
Java学习
算法-分治法非常典型的应用之归并排序模拟与分析
归并排序归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。将已有序的子序列合并,得到完全有序的序列。
alg-flody
·
2017-03-30 23:33
算法/LeetCode
模拟排序算法
经典算法
LeetCode题目研究
【剑指offer】面试题36:数组中的逆序对 - 归并排序
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
A__loser
·
2017-03-17 22:12
java实现归并排序算法
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
qq_21150865
·
2017-03-13 15:10
算法
分治思想之归并排序
归并排序归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。将已有序的子序列合并,得到完全有序的序列;即
Feynman1999
·
2017-02-17 09:23
Basic
Algorithm
图解排序算法(四)之归并排序
基本思想归并排序(
MERGE-SORT
)是利用归并的思想实现的排序方法,该算法采用经典的分治(divide-and-conquer)策略(分治法将问题分(divide)成一些小的问题然后递归求解,而治(
dreamcatcher-cx
·
2016-12-18 20:00
归并排序(视频+详解+代码)
归并排序概述:归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
just want to know
·
2016-10-16 15:27
排序算法
-----常用算法-----
ACM算法入门
数据结构-归并排序
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
小爱爱0419
·
2016-07-04 11:36
java
排序
归并
常见的排序算法(四)( 归并排序,计数排序 , 基数排序)
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
github_35124642
·
2016-05-26 13:00
常见的排序算法(四)( 归并排序,计数排序 , 基数排序)
归并排序(
MERGE-SORT
)是建立在归并操作上的一种有效的排序算法,该算法是采用分治法(DivideandConquer)的一个非常典型的应用。
泄密的心
·
2016-05-25 22:01
归并排序
计数排序
基数排序
排序算法系列——归并排序
记录学习点滴,菜鸟成长记 归并排序的英文叫做
Merge-Sort
,要想明白归并排序算法,还要从“递归”的概念谈起。
·
2015-11-11 00:57
排序算法
Go语言归并排序算法实现
这个函数将这两个子数组合并成数组A[p...r] 下面的函数
MERGE-SORT
排序子数组A[p...r]中的元素,如果p>=r,则该子元素最
·
2015-10-30 12:46
排序算法
[LeetCode] Sort List
There are many
merge-sort
solutions at the forum, but very few quicksort solutions.
·
2015-10-21 12:01
LeetCode
数据库内部排序算法之两阶段多路归并排序算法实现
前言: 基于斯坦福大学的《数据库系统实现》,实现两阶段多路归并排序算法,通过
merge-sort
算法的实现,理解外存算法所基于的I/O模型与内存算法基于的RAM模型的区别;理解不同的磁盘访问优化方法是如何提高数据访问性能的
panjf2000
·
2015-05-11 01:00
数据库排序
两阶段多路归并排序
第2章 算法基础
2.1插入排序代价为O(n^2)2.3分治算法merge(A,p,q,r)将p-q和q+1-r的两个数组归并每次从两个数组中选择较小的数,放入数组中复杂度 O(n)
merge-sort
(A,p,r){if
XingKong_678
·
2015-04-20 21:00
《算法导论》笔记 第15章 15.3 动态规划基础
15.3-2画出
MERGE-SORT
作用于一个包含16个元素的数组上的递归树。请解释在加速一个好的分治算法如
MERGE-SORT
方面,做备忘录方法为什么没有说
cyendra
·
2014-04-27 14:00
归并排序C语言实现MergeSort
算法伪码:
MERGE-SORT
(A,p,r) if p #include #include #defineMAX0x11111111 voidMerge(int*A,intp,intq,intr
stormlovetao
·
2013-03-24 15:00
c
算法
归并排序
老老实实复习算法: 3 合并排序
__hh#definesort_merge__hh/**合并排序,O(nlgn),但是每次递归需要分配nMERGE-SORT(A,start,size)if(size>0){m=size/2;//二分
MERGE-SORT
sunkwei
·
2011-05-27 16:00
c
算法
delete
merge
n2
merge-sort
(合并排序)
#ifndef_MERGE_H_#define_MERGE_H_templatevoidmerge(T*lpFinal,intiStart,intiMid,intiEnd){intn1=iMid-iStart+1;intn2=iEnd-iMid;T*lpFore=newT[n1];T*lpRear=newT[n2];//拆分出的子数组for(intindex=0;indexvoidmergesor
old_imp
·
2010-08-16 16:00
Insertion-Sort和
Merge-Sort
Insertion-Sort和Merge-SortInsertion-Sort和
Merge-Sort
是两种非常有代表性的排序算法。
gr8vyguy@Blogjava
·
2007-04-28 22:00
上一页
1
2
3
4
下一页
按字母分类:
A
B
C
D
E
F
G
H
I
J
K
L
M
N
O
P
Q
R
S
T
U
V
W
X
Y
Z
其他